SHILLONG, Jan 5: A notice has been pasted on shops threatening locals who have employed non-tribal workers in the whole of Sohra and Shella areas. Police are making efforts to identify the culprits responsible for this act.

The notice asks the non-tribal workers to be removed from Sohra and Shella.
The Sohra police on Friday removed all the notices from the shops.
When contacted, a senior police official said that they have taken up a suo motu case.
“Efforts are on to identify and book the culprits,” the official added.
